Améliorer la gestion du journal

Avec 4D v20 R3, une nouvelle fonctionnalité a été introduite pour permettre une meilleure gestion des journaux. Cette fonctionnalité concerne l’option « Utiliser le fichier journal », qui peut désormais être remplacée comme d’autres paramètres de sauvegarde.

Dans cet article de blog, nous allons vous expliquer pourquoi cette option est utile et vous montrer comment l’utiliser.

À quoi sert l’option « Utiliser le fichier journal » ?

L’option « Use log » définit si votre application utilise un journal. Lorsque cette option est activée, 4D vous demandera de créer ou de sélectionner un journal lors de la création d’un nouveau fichier de données. Le chemin d’accès au journal sélectionné sera alors stocké dans le fichier de données. De même, si vous ouvrez un fichier de données sans journal et que cette option est activée, 4D vous demandera de créer ou de sélectionner un journal.

Où est-il sauvegardé ?

Par défaut, la valeur de l’option « Use log » est enregistrée dans le fichier « catalogue ». Cependant, avec 4D v20 R3, il est possible de modifier cette valeur lors du déploiement en utilisant le fichier de configuration de sauvegarde. Ainsi, le paramètre peut être défini dans la structure, à côté de la structure ou à côté des données.

Comme pour les autres paramètres, l’ordre de priorité est le suivant :

  • A côté des données,
  • A côté de la structure,
  • dans la structure.

Du côté de l’interface

Pour l’interface utilisateur, il n’y a pas de changement dans les paramètres de structure. Le paramètre « Use log » continue d’être sauvegardé dans le fichier « catalogue ». Par contre, si vous sélectionnez les paramètres de données, l’information sera sauvegardée dans le fichier des paramètres de sauvegarde à côté des données dans le répertoire « /DATA/settings/Backup.4dsettings ».

Suivant…

Cette nouvelle fonctionnalité offre plus d’options de configuration pour le déploiement. N’hésitez pas à partager vos impressions et vos cas d’utilisation sur le forum.

Vanessa Talbot
- Product Owner -Vanessa Talbot a rejoint l'équipe du programme 4D en juin 2014. En tant que Product Owner, elle est chargée de rédiger les user stories puis de les traduire en spécifications fonctionnelles. Son rôle est également de s'assurer que l'implémentation des fonctionnalités livrées répond aux besoins des clients.Depuis son arrivée, elle a travaillé à la définition des fonctionnalités clés de 4D. Elle a travaillé sur la plupart des nouvelles fonctionnalités de multithreading préemptif et aussi sur un sujet très complexe : la nouvelle architecture pour les applications enginées. Vanessa est diplômée de Telecom Saint-Etienne. Elle a commencé sa carrière à l'Institut de Recherche Criminelle en tant que développeur pour le département audiovisuel. Elle a également travaillé dans les domaines des médias et du médical en tant qu'experte en support technique, en production ainsi qu'en documentation de nouvelles fonctionnalités.